For Feboardary I felt like doing an updated version of my own personal process when it comes to approaching storyboarding. I use this process when I storyboard for work, and I always prefer to draw my initial thumbnail pass traditionally since it’s easier for me to rework and sketch up ideas. Whenever i bring in my traditional thumbnails in, I always have to resize them for the composition and widen my shot since my thumbnails are almost always shot too close to the camera. My final “clean” boards tend to be a mix of rough/clean mainly for time, and clarity.
